How much does the president of the United States earn?

The salary of the president of the United States of America amounts to 400,000 dollars per year, to which is added an expense reimbursement of 50,000 dollars.

The earnings for former US presidents do not end with the end of their mandate. In fact, a pension and other variable economic compensation is foreseen.

The total spending dedicated to former presidents to date amounts to approximately $4 million per year. Beyond the reflex benefits they still enjoy, first ladies are not entitled to any direct salary.

Why does the president of the United States take a salary?

The U.S. Constitution requires the president to receive a salary for his/her work.

The founding fathers wanted to protect future presidents from the temptation of corruption and allow all those who met the requirements, even without a certain source of income, to become president of the United States without the lack of a salary influencing this choice.

Presidents of the United States who have refused their salaries

Receiving a salary as president of the United States is certainly not an obligation. In fact, there are four presidents throughout history who have refused to receive it, donating it in whole or in part.

1) Donald J. Trump
The former president of the United States, who is aiming to be re-elected for a second term in the 2024 US Election, has refused to take his annual salary of $400,000. Rather, he decided to donate them to various federal departments between 2017 and 2020.

2) John F. Kennedy
Kennedy donated his then $100,000-a-year salary to charity. He did the same during his 14-year political career in the US Congress.

3) Herbert Hoover
Hoover instead split the distribution of his salary as president of the United States among various charities and staff. His net worth at the time (1923) was about $4 million, which is about $105 million today.

4) George Washington
The first president of the United States of America decided to donate his salary, at the time of 25,000 dollars a year, using only part of it to reimburse his travel expenses. He moved in a special carriage that was safe when crossing the roads of the South.

The salary of the vice president of the United States

And how much does the vice president of the United States earn? He/she receives the same salary as the Chief Justice of the United States of America and the Speaker of the House of Representatives.

The salary is a right protected by the Ethics Reform Act signed in 1989. The vice president receives an annual adjustment based on changes in the cost of living.

The pension as a former vice president is calculated like that of other members of Congress. Former vice presidents and their families are entitled to Secret Service protection for six months after leaving office, and temporarily at any time thereafter, if warranted.
